Two numbers appear on almost every window quotation: a U-value and an energy rating. They measure related things in different ways.
What a U-value measures
A U-value is the rate at which heat passes through a building element, in watts per square metre per degree of temperature difference (W/m²K). Lower is better. A single-glazed window is around 5 W/m²K; an early double glazed unit around 3; a modern A-rated window between 1.2 and 1.4; a good triple glazed window under 1.0.
Whole window, frame and centre pane
Manufacturers publish several U-values and it pays to know which is which. The centre-pane U-value describes the glass unit alone, measured at its middle. The frame U-value describes the profile. The whole-window U-value combines the two, weighted by area, and includes the edge of the glass where the spacer bar sits. Whole-window figures are the ones that matter for Building Regulations, and they are always higher than the centre-pane figure. When Smart Systems say the Visofold achieves 1.4 W/m²K "using a 1.0 centre pane", that is a whole-door figure achieved with a good glass unit.

Frames
Where chambers and thermal breaks come in
A PVCu profile such as the VEKA M70 is divided into chambers, five in the M70, each trapping still air. More chambers and deeper frames mean a lower frame U-value. Aluminium conducts heat, so an aluminium frame is split by a polyamide thermal break; the wider the break, the better. Smart widened the Visofold's break to 30 mm in its latest revision for exactly this reason.
Window Energy Ratings
The Window Energy Rating (WER) scheme, run in the UK by bodies including the British Fenestration Rating Council and the Thermal Rating Register, grades whole windows from A++ down to E, like an appliance label. Unlike a U-value, the rating also credits useful solar gain through the glass and penalises air leakage, so it is a measure of the window's overall energy balance rather than heat loss alone. The VEKA Imagine vertical slider is rated A; the M70 achieves A and can reach A++ with suitable glass and hardware.
What the Regulations require
Building Regulations in Wales set a maximum whole-window U-value for replacement windows and doors in existing homes and a tighter target for new builds. All the systems we fabricate meet the replacement requirement with standard glass and can meet new-build targets with the appropriate unit. The glass makes the difference
- Low-E coating: a microscopic metallic coating that reflects heat back into the room. Essential; all our units have it.
- Argon fill: a heavier gas than air between the panes, reducing convection.
- Warm-edge spacer: a plastic or composite spacer bar instead of aluminium, cutting heat loss and condensation at the edge of the glass.
- Triple glazing: a third pane and second cavity. The biggest step down in U-value, at extra cost and weight.
Comparing quotations
Make sure every quotation states the whole-window U-value or the WER for the same glass specification. A quotation quoting a centre-pane figure will look better than one quoting a whole-window figure for an identical window. If in doubt, ask for both.

What is a U-value and what should I look for?
A U-value measures how quickly heat passes through a window or door: the lower the number, the better the insulation. It is expressed in W/m²K. Current Building Regulations in Wales set maximum U-values for replacement windows and doors, and the systems we fabricate all meet them. As a guide, the VEKA M70 achieves down to 1.2 W/m²K double glazed and 0.86 W/m²K triple glazed, and the Smart Visoglide Plus reaches 1.1 W/m²K with upgrade profiles. The glass unit makes the biggest difference, so tell us if heat loss is a priority.
Is triple glazing worth it?
Triple glazing lowers the U-value of the whole window and reduces noise, at extra cost and weight. It is worth considering for rooms that are hard to heat, north-facing elevations and houses near busy roads. For most South Wales homes a good A-rated double glazed unit is the sensible choice. The M70, Imagine patio door, Visofold and Visoglide systems all accept triple glazed units, so the option is open on any of our products.
What do PAS 24 and Secured by Design mean?
PAS 24 is the British security standard for doors and windows. A PAS 24 product has passed physical attack tests on the frame, locks and hinges. Secured by Design is the UK police initiative that specifies PAS 24 products together with other measures for new homes. All of the window and door systems we fabricate are PAS 24 tested, and the VEKA and Smart systems are capable of meeting Secured by Design when specified with the appropriate hardware and glass.
